body { font-size: 12px; font-family: Verdana, Arial, Helvetica; color: #000000; }
td	 { font-size: 12px; }

#NavM111D {margin:30px 0px 0px 120px}
#Page_IncludeMember #IncludeMemberDefaultColumnLeft {display:none}
.MenuS {border-bottom:2px dotted white; margin:0px 15px 0px -45px; padding:5px 0px 5px 0px; position:relative; font-size: 11px; font-weight: bold; color: yellow; display: block; list-style: none}
.MenuS a:link, .MenuS a:visited { color: white; text-decoration:none; }
.MenuS a:hover,.MenuS a:active { text-decoration: none; color: yellow}

.MenuC { font-size: 10px; }
.MenuC a:link, .MenuC a:visited { color: #0000ff; text-decoration:none;}
.MenuC a:hover,.MenuC a:active { text-decoration: underline; }

ul.MenuC { list-style: none; margin: 0; margin-left: 0.5em; padding: 0; line-height: 1.8; }
ul.MenuC ul { list-style: none; }
li.MenuC { margin: 0; padding: 0; }

.ViewData		{ font-size: 8pt; color: #575D27; border-bottom: 1px solid #4C89C4; border-left: 1px solid #4C89C4; border-right: 1px solid #4C89C4 }

.Footer, .Footer a:link, .Footer a:visited, .FooterCredit, .FooterCredit a:link, .FooterCredit a:visited {font-size: 10px; text-align: center; color: #ffffff; text-decoration:none;}
.Footer a:hover, .Footer a:active, .FooterCredit a:hover, .FooterCredit a:active {text-decoration: underline; }
.MenuAdmin, .MenuAdmin a:link, .MenuAdmin a:visited {font-size: 10px; text-align: center; color: #ffffff; text-decoration:none;}
.MenuAdmin a:hover, .MenuAdmin a:active 	 {text-decoration: underline; }

form			{ margin: 0px; padding: 0px; overflow:hidden; margin-left:0px; margin-right:0px}
input			{ font-size: 11px; font-family: Tahoma; width: 200px;  border: 1px solid #BBB; }
input.image		{ font-size: 11px; font-family: Tahoma; width: 200px;  border: none; }
input.radio		{ font-size: 11px; font-family: Tahoma; width: 20px; height: 20px }
input.checkbox	{ font-size: 11px; font-family: Tahoma; width: 20px; height: 20px }
input.submit	{ font-size: 11px; font-family: Tahoma; width: 100px }
input.disabled	{ font-size: 11px; font-family: Tahoma; width: 100px }
textarea		{ font-size: 11px; font-family: Tahoma; width: 200px; height: 80px; border: 1px solid #BBB;}
select			{ font-size: 11px; font-family: Tahoma; width: 200px; border: 1px solid #BBB; }
button			{ font-size: 11px; font-family: Tahoma; }

.Foot {padding:10px}
.Tbl {background: url(intropic1.gif) top center no-repeat}
.Tbl2 {background: url(intropic2.gif) top center no-repeat}
.Tbl3 {background: url(intropic3.gif) top center no-repeat}
.Tbl4 {background: url(intropic4.gif) top center no-repeat}
.Tbl5 {background: url(intropic5.gif) top center no-repeat}
.Tbl6 {background: url(intropic6.gif) top center no-repeat}
.Tbl7 {background: url(intropic7.gif) top center no-repeat}
.Tbl8 {background: url(intropic8.gif) top center no-repeat}
.Tbl9 {background: url(intropic9.gif) top center no-repeat}
.Tbl10 {background: url(intropic10.gif) top center no-repeat}
.MainMenu {background: url(topHeader.gif) no-repeat top center;}
.MidWave {background: url(center.gif) no-repeat center 111px;}
.Mid {background: url(center_repeat.gif) center 125px repeat-y}
.BkFoot {background: url(footer.gif) no-repeat}
.BK {background: url(center_repeat.gif) center repeat-y}

.fixedfont {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	font-style: normal;
	line-height: 13px;
	font-weight: normal;
	font-variant: normal;
	text-transform: none;
	color: #003366;
	margin-right: 100px;
	margin-left: 100px;
}
.fixedfontbold {

	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	font-style: normal;
	line-height: 13px;
	font-weight: bold;
	font-variant: normal;
	text-transform: none;
	color: #003366;
	margin-right: 100px;
	margin-left: 100px;
}


    .topBorder {      font-size: 10px;      height: 100pt;      width: 1024px;      position: absolute;      top: -10pt;}    .menuCell {      padding: 0;      position: relative;      visibility: hide;      top: -3px;      left: 10px;      width: 1px; }    .menuMain {      border: solid #01a2e3 2pt;      color: #01a2e3;      background-color: #b9e2f4;      white-space: nowrap;      vertical-align: middle; }    .menuOptions {      white-space: nowrap;      color: navy;      background-color: #b9e2f4;      border: solid #01a2e3 1pt;      vertical-align: middle;      font-family: Arial, Helvetica, Sans-Serif;      font-size: 11px;      z-index: 1000; }    .menuHidden {      visibility: hidden;      position: absolute;      left: 10px; }    .leftMenu {      color: white;      font-family: Arial, Helvetica, Sans-Serif;      vertical-align: middle;      font-size: 11px;      font-weight: bold;       position: relative;      z-index; 100; }    .leftMenu:hover {      color: yellow; }    .leftMenuCell {      position: relative;       left: 4px;      top: -12px;      font-family: Arial, Helvetica, Sans-Serif;      color: white;      font-weight: bold;      font-size: 100%;       letter-spacing:1%;      word-spacing:1%;      line-height:85%; }    .leftMenuSpacer {      color: white;      font-size: 14px;      position: relative;       top: -2px;       z-index: 1; }    .leftMenuSpacer:hover {      color: yellow; }          .leftMenuCellBottom {      border-bottom: solid white 1pt; }    A {      old-color: #01a2e3;      color: navy;      text-decoration: none; }    a:hover {      color: #334455;      old-color: #b9e2f4; }    .blackText {      color: black; }    .imageFader {      position: relative;      left: 0;      top: 100;      filter: alpha(opacity=100);      -moz-opacity: 1;      opacity: 100; }    td {      font-family: Arial, Helvetica, Sans-Serif;      font-size: 90%; }    .notLink {      text-decoration: none;       cursor: pointer; }    .linkBlock {      font-size: 85%;      font-weight: bold;      color: white;      text-decoration: none; }    .linkBlock:hover {      color: gold; }    .linkMiddle {      font-size: 85%;      font-weight: bold;      color: navy;      text-decoration: none; }    .contentHeader {      font-size: 120%;      font-weight: bold; }    .contentHolder {      padding-left: 15px;      padding-right: 30px;      width: 770px;       height: 415px; }    .footerHolder {      position: relative;       top: -230; }

#Calendar {}
.Calendar {padding-top:60px}
.CalendarGrid {}
.CalendarGridNavigation {}
.CalendarGridHeader {border-style: none; border-bottom: 1px #215da9 solid; text-align:center;} 
.CalendarGridHeaderCell { color: #215da9; text-align:center; } 
.CalendarDayName { font-size:11px; }
.CalendarMonthTitle { font-size: 14px; font-weight: bold; color:#215da9}
.CalendarDayCell { border:1px #f9da88 solid; text-align:center; vertical-align: center; padding:0; border-collapse:collapse; background-color: #fdf4df; font-size:10px;  }
.CalendarDayCellToday { border:1px #215da9 solid; text-align:center; vertical-align: center; padding:0; border-collapse:collapse; background-color: #215da9; color: #ffffff; font-size:10px; }
.CalendarDayCellEvent { border:1px #fcdb9b solid; text-align:center; vertical-align: center; padding:0; border-collapse:collapse; background-color: #fcdb9b; font-size:10px; } 
.CalendarDayCellEventOver { background-color: #f9da88; }
.CalendarDayCellEventOff { background-color: #fbe5ac; }
.CalendarDayEventText { font-size:10px; line-height: 11px; color: #215da9; }
.CalendarDayCell div, .CalendarDayCellToday div, .CalendarDayCellEvent div, .CalendarDayCellEventOver div, .CalendarDayCellEventOff div {padding: 2px; padding-left: 5px; }
.CalendarDayNumber { font-size:10px; color: #000000; }


.CalendarEventDate {font-size: 11px; font-weight: bold }
.CalendarEventTitle {  }

.mailtitle  {font-size: 18px; color: #F1AD00; font-weight: bold; text-transform: uppercase; font-family:century gothic }

.ArticleItem { padding-top: 10px; }
.ArticleItemTitle {font-size: 11px; font-weight: bold;  }
.ArticleItemTitle a:link, .ArticleItemTitle a:visited {  }
.ArticleItemTitle a:hover, .ArticleItemTitle a:active { }
.ArticleItemDate {  }
.ArticleItemMore { text-align: right;  }

 
.footerHolder {display:none}
